Optimal wall spacing for heat transport in thermal convection

The simulation of RB flow for Ra up to 1 x 1010 is computationally expensive in terms of computing power and hard disk storage. Thus, we gratefully acknowledge the computational resources supported by Leibniz-Rechenzentrum Munich. Compared to Γ=1 situation, a new physical picture of heat transport is identified here at Γopt for any explored Ra. Therefore, a detailed comparison between Γ=1 and Γ=Γopt is valuable for our further research, for example, their vertical temperature and velocity profiles. Additionally, we plan to compare the fluid with different Pr under geometrical confinement, which are computationally expensive for the situations of Pr<<1 and Pr>>1.
